IN BRIEF: Johnson Matthey and Hystar partner in green hydrogen ramp-up

Johnson Matthey PLC - London-based speciality chemicals and sustainable technology - Signs three-year strategic supply agreement with Norway-based Hystar AS in renewable hydrogen production. Will supply membrane electrode assemblies to Hystar's proton exchange membrane electrolysers to be used in the HyPilot project in Norway. As part of the project, Hystar will deliver a complete, autonomous, containerized PEM electrolyser with a hydrogen production capacity of up to 745 kilograms per day. This is an extension of a collaboration between the two companies which began in 2021, focused on electrolyser stack development.

IN BRIEF: AstraZeneca hires LSEG CFO Anna Manz as non-exec director

AstraZeneca PLC - Cambridge, England-based pharmaceutical maker - Hires Chief Financial Officer Anna Manz of London Stock Exchange Group PLC as a non-executive director from September 1. Manz joined the price data, trading and clearing systems operator in November 2020 as CFO. She was CFO of speciality chemicals Johnson Matthey PLC from 2016 to 2020. Prior to that, Manz spent 17 years at London-based brewer and distiller Diageo PLC in a number of senior finance roles, Astra noted.
